Immerse yourself in the enchanting world of Anton Casimir Cartellieri's "Clarinet Concertos, Vol. 2," a captivating collection of orchestral works that showcase the composer's mastery of the clarinet and flute. Released on January 1, 2000, this album is a testament to Cartellieri's musical prowess, featuring a trio of concertos that are as technically demanding as they are beautifully melodic.
The album opens with the Concerto for 2 Clarinets and Orchestra in B-Flat Major, a three-movement work that highlights the interplay between the two soloists and the orchestra. The first movement, "Larghetto - Allegro," is a slow and steady introduction that builds to a thrilling climax, while the second movement, "Larghetto," is a lyrical and introspective interlude. The final movement, "Rondo. Allegro," is a lively and energetic conclusion that showcases the virtuosic skills of the soloists.
Next up is the Allegro aperto for Clarinet and Orchestra in B-Flat Major, a single-movement work that is full of energy and excitement. The clarinet and orchestra engage in a lively dialogue, with the soloist soaring above the orchestra in a dazzling display of technique.
The album concludes with the Concerto for Flute and Orchestra in G Major, another three-movement work that is full of beauty and grace. The first movement, "Allegro," is a lively and upbeat introduction that sets the tone for the rest of the work. The second movement, "Romanze. Andante," is a slow and romantic interlude that showcases the flute's lyrical qualities. The final movement, "Rondo. Allegro," is a lively and energetic conclusion that brings the album to a thrilling close.
With a total runtime of 59 minutes, "Clarinet Concertos, Vol. 2" is a must-listen for anyone interested in classical music and the clarinet.
